Loberti and Sutton play older and younger and versions of Marie-Laure, a blind French girl who flees Nazi-occupied Paris with her father Daniel LeBlanc, played by Ruffalo. They take with them a legendary diamond they hope to keep away from the Nazis  but the father and daughter are chased by a cruel Gestapo officer, who wants the diamond for his own selfish gain. Marie-Laure and Daniel soon find refuge in the seaside city of St. Malo, where they move in with a reclusive uncle who transmits secret radio broadcasts as part of the Nazi resistance.
